--- Comment #10 from Jean-Baptiste Faure <[email protected]> --- In the case of a presentation, I think that margin is an inadequate notion. I always set margins to zero in Impress. The real problem is in Writer where you can't define a paper color. That make you can't create an electronic document with colored pages. In the case of a printed document you can print on a colored paper. But you can't define the color of the page when export to pdf. What is somewhere contradictory with the background color restricted to text area, is that you can add a background image on a page and you can set this image in a way it covers the entire page.
